Floriole evolved from a Green City Market stand into a two-level Lincoln Park cafe where French-inspired croissants, kouign amann, and rustic breads anchor an all-day pastry and lunch program. Between the upstairs loft seating, seasonal sandwiches, and a pastry case that regularly lands on best-of lists, it’s the neighborhood’s most fully realized bakery-cafe experience.
Must-Try Dishes:
Kouign Amann, Blueberry Sourdough Muffin, Parisian Ham Sandwich

Vanille Patisserie is a French patisserie on Clark where owner Sophie Evanoff’s team focuses on entremets, macarons, and composed cakes with precise, European-style finishes. Since the early 2000s it’s been a go-to for special-occasion pastries and wedding cakes, with croissants, Ambre cake slices, and coffee service anchoring everyday visits.
Must-Try Dishes:
Ambre Cake, Assorted Macarons, Strawberry Frasier Cake

Beacon Doughnuts is an alleyway walk-up window turning out small-batch, fully vegan doughnuts that still read as indulgent to non-vegan regulars. Lines form for rotating flavors like blueberry pancake, apple fritter, and vanilla bean cronut, with frequent sellouts reinforcing its status as a must-plan-ahead stop.
Must-Try Dishes:
Blueberry Pancake Donut, Vanilla Bean Cronut, Cinnamon Coffee Cake Donut

Sweet Mandy B’s is a long-running Lincoln Park bakery known for old-fashioned cupcakes, pies, and nostalgic sweets served in a pastel, time-warp space. Locals lean on it for birthday cakes, wedding desserts, and holiday pies, with buttercream-heavy cupcakes and banana pudding driving repeat visits.
Must-Try Dishes:
Vanilla Cupcake with Buttercream Frosting, Banana Pudding, Lemon Meringue Pie

Molly’s Cupcakes in Lincoln Park is the original location of the swing-seat cupcake shop known for center-filled cupcakes and build-your-own combinations. With long-running popularity, late hours, and dozens of rotating flavors, it functions as an all-ages dessert stop for after-dinner cupcakes and casual celebrations.
Must-Try Dishes:
Cookie Monster Cupcake, Ron Bennington Cupcake, Crème Brûlée Cupcake
